Output 7eabda7a6e921596ca606dbfd5da7625d126f81f695d527dbdda0a3b866a32fb:0

value
667686
script pubkey
OP_0 OP_PUSHBYTES_20 fe580d5fa84b732ecae2506dc4e7b02d650ee1a1
address
bc1qlevq6hagfdejajhz2pkufeas94jsacdp0jjzz7
transaction
7eabda7a6e921596ca606dbfd5da7625d126f81f695d527dbdda0a3b866a32fb
confirmations
313115
spent
true